I was offered my Cent card when they first came out in the UK having been a platinum member for a number of years and having done a fair bit of travelling. My average spend at the time was about £2000 a month and I when I got the card (plastic, not titanium) it had 'charter member' on it. I don't think they were that difficult to get in the UK when launched and I think it was based more on brand loyalty than spend.
My HH Diamond card was a result of the Centurion card: 3 years ago I got a letter from Hilton saying they had made a marketing mistake with Amex customers and they were therefore honering me a diamond card for three years (expired March this year). To this day, I have no idea what the marketing mistake was or why I got the letter but this March they renewed my diamond card for another year so I decided to make use of it.
